1. Move command in Autocad
The Move command in Autocad is used to change or move the position of an object in the drawing area.

Step 1: Select the object to move.
Step 2: Click on the icon as shown below.
Step 3: Select the stop where you want to move the object with a mouse click.
Step 4: Move and drop the object into it.
Note: When moving an object, you can activate ORTHO mode and use the command area to enter the exact distance that you want to move the object. ORTHO mode ensures you move the subject in a straight line.
Example
Suppose to move the below 6 circles to the right, you follow the steps below:
Step 1: Activate ORTHO mode to restrict cursor movement.
Step 2: Select the circles.
Step 3: Click the Move icon.
Step 4: Select the stop that you want to move the object to.
Step 5: Move the pointer to the right, hold the mouse in that position and type 55, and then press Enter.
